Mike Andrew from Olympus Roofing came out to give us a bid for our roofing and new Fascia and Soffit plus installing rain gutters. The Price quoted was well within our budget and was lower than some companies just wanting to install just a TPO roof. Our roof had the minimum 2/12 pitch for shingles so it needed the water and ice shield all around the roof line. The Olymbus Roofing Crew were early and did a great and professional job. Our roof never looked better! For the Soffit and Fascia and Gutters they worked with Amilio with Gutters Premier. Amilio and his crew did an outstanding job installing the Fascia and Soffit and the seamless gutters. Our house now looks amazing! Job Done: Tear off. Removed existing roofing material to deck. Installed new White perimeter metal. Installed ice and water shield over entire roof, installed synthetic felt over ice and water shield. Installed new Owens Corning Duration architectural shingles in Desert Tan. Installed new metal pipe flashings, and ridge vent for attic ventilation. Installed new Teakwood colored seamless gutter and spouts. Installed new Teakwood colored soffit and fascia

Vot Dotson was our salesman and he was great - very responsive, personable and knowledgable - as well as very tech savy. We had a number (6 total!) of neighbors who were interested in roofing/re-roofing, and were looking for a quality roofer who would work well with everyone and give us a good deal for all the business we would bring them - a win/win situation. We received bids from 3-4 companies, and some of the others that we had appointments with no-showed. There was quite a range in pricing (3k!) - and we wanted to make sure that we understood why. My hubby is very thorough and asked many questions of all companies. Due to the research and information we received back, we chose to move forward with Von/Olympus. Some of the other companies were not intending to re-roof to the required standards. Von was instrumental in educating us and providing us with documentation outlining roofing requirements for our area.
We didn't hear from the office staff (Amy) for scheduling. I had to initiate that process and it took a little while to hear back. Amy was sick and out of the office, and they didn't have anyone else that knew the administrative parts of the business. She was apologetic for the delay. I hope that they have since hired/trained someone as back up for her. All further dealings with her have been pleasant, and she has been responsive and helpful.
The work did get started later than we would have liked (about 7-10 days), but they had informed us that that could happen - contingent upon weather, other jobs, etc. My hubby came home to find that they had not applied the ice shield as agreed upon and pointed it out - and they apologized and corrected it. It was cold and the weather was turning and they made sure that we were not left exposed. They cleaned up quite thoroughly.
They have an inspector come out to look things over and make sure all is well prior to payment. During that process, we pointed out some tar marks on our stucco that needed to be cleaned up, and it was also discovered that a window frame had been damaged. They took full accountability and took care of the necessary clean up and repairs.
Since we spear-headed this neighborhood roofing project, we're grateful that Olympus did a good job and didn't let us down. We've talked with all of our neighbors that went through Olympus, and all are satisfied with the job they did and have no complaints.

I received bids from several companies when deciding to do a re-cover of our roof. Olympus had the most competitive bid. I was able to pick from quite a few shingle suppliers to find the color and style that best matched my vision for how my house should look. Their terms are 50% down, 50% due on completion. I stopped in their office (it is near by, they were willing to do everything by mail, fax, or email as well) and signed the contract and paid the down payment. At this point in the year they were scheduling about two weeks out. They set a date for the shingle supplier to roof deliver one day and their crew was to perform the work the next two days. On the day the shingles were to be delivered their supplier showed up and couldn't roof load due to mine and my wife's cars being in the driveway. We were home, but they never rang the doorbell. By the time I got a message on my phone it was after the supplier had closed for the day. I called the Olympus office and they arranged for the shingles to be delivered early the next morning so that they could still start on time. The next day the shingles showed up on time and soon after they were loaded onto the roof the work crew showed up (about 8 a.m.). The work crew was made up of three people, a foreman and two laborers. They worked hard all day and were nearly finished when they ran out of shingles at 6 p.m. They apologized that they would have to come back the next day even though they had originally told me it would take two days. The next morning the work crew showed up at 8 a.m. with more shingles and quickly completed the job. They did a good job of cleaning up and hauled away the waste. A couple of side notes that are worth mentioning: 1. When I signed the paperwork I was never told that the driveway needed to be clear for delivery of the shingles, knowing this would have smoothed out the process a bit. 2. There was never any discussion of wasted disposal prior to the work crew showing up. They asked me when we could expect a dumpster of some kind. I was never told I had to supply a dumpster (all bids I received were to include clean-up). I had no way of getting a dumpster delivered that day and I didn't expect to pay for one beyond the price I had agreed to. The foreman called the Olympus office and it was decided that they would haul off the garbage in their company trucks that they had on site. If this had been a tear-off this would not have worked.Overall I am very happy with my experience with Olympus. They did a good job and quickly corrected the couple issues that did come up.
